Thankfully, with the right tactics, Aleksis will accidentally single himself out. It takes a bit of work and some ingenious thinking. Readers that scan every piece of information in Deathloop have deduced three ways to make him reveal himself, any of which will work well enough.

Shutting Off His Favorite Beer

Deathloop How To Get To The Taproom At Aleksis' Party
  • Pros: Closest to the entrance, works with any loadout
  • Cons: Lots of witnesses, need stealth

The taprooms are underneath the main party area, straight ahead from when first entering Dorsey Manor. The courtyard guards must be eluded, so Shift and Aether are both highly recommended. This will be an unfurnished (and unguarded!) room with kegs.

Just down the stairs will be the loaded kegs, trapped with laser and proximity mines. Quietly disable the mines (do not shoot them) as any amount of noise will alert the guests upstairs. Turn the valve to shut off the chocolate beer then quickly run upstairs and observe the party from a position of safety. He will make himself known by making a small fuss about the beer being out.

Playing His Jam

  • Pros: Nice vantage point, easy shot
  • Cons: Lots of witnesses, hard to get to

For those who can get around to the backside of Dorsey Manor, there is another quiet way to take out Aleksis. Make sure to take out Juliana first if she appears, because, like the last method, any amount of commotion will alert Aleksis and his guests.

From the very back, there will be an open window in a building close to the outskirts. Hop inside. In this room, there is a code that changes every day (this method will need a new code every day). Write it down or memorize it.

Go down one floor and find the room with the grand piano in it. There will be a mix device identical to the one in Aleksis' bathroom. Type in the frequency code on the device, then look left and wait for Aleksis to come out on the dance floor (this can take a few minutes), revealing himself. He'll stand in the center of the room for a clear shot. Just watch out for his onlookers, they are armed.

Dropping Him Into The Meat Grinder

  • Pros: Doesn't break stealth, minimal complexity
  • Cons: Can't loot the visionary, hard to get to

Both of the previous two methods require some quick thinking and reflexes to stay out of sight after the kill, but this one keeps Colt quiet. It's in the same building as the prior method, the dance floor will be visible from this spot. Get behind the big red sign in the room and find a red button behind it.

Wait for Aleksis to step on the trap door. Players can identify him by the two golden SMGs he's got equipped. This can take several minutes and many false targets will step directly on this trap door, so be patient.
